FAQ: Loading Dock Delivery Hours — Corvette Mill Campus

Q: When can contractors use the loading dock?

A: The Corvette Mill loading dock accepts deliveries Monday to Friday, 07:00–16:30, and Saturdays 08:00–12:00. Book a slot with the dock coordinator at least one working day ahead; unbooked vehicles may be turned away at peak times. Reverse in slowly, keep engines off while unloading, and wear hi-vis at all times. The roller shutter is operated from the keypad on the left pillar, which requires the code shown below.

door code, kawif-kagup: bdg-XL-4

## Deployment

Gatecount runs on the Farrowmere stadium edge nodes and reports turnstile tallies to the central aggregator every thirty seconds. Deploy with the bundled script only; manual copies skip the sensor calibration step and produce inflated counts. Verify the node registers within two minutes of startup. Before your first deploy, confirm the service configuration values shown below.

config for yahof-tajop:
zorath:
  pin: 7493
  metrics_host: metrics.zorath.tolvaqsys.internal
  tenant: praiel
  seal: seal_fd9cd4f1

Release checklist — item 14: Per-tenant rate quotas

Verify that the Quillbrook gateway enforces the new per-tenant quota table before promotion. Confirm that quota overrides for the three pilot tenants were migrated from the legacy config store, that burst allowances reset on the hourly boundary rather than the rolling window, and that 429 responses include the documented retry header. Run the quota soak suite against staging for at least two hours and attach results. Record the release candidate token below for the audit trail.

session token of kahog-bahif = htk9_f63daec35

Quick word on visitors at Marsh & Teal House: everyone coming through the front doors needs to sign in, no exceptions, even regulars. Hand them a lanyard, ring their host, and keep them in the lobby until collected — don't wave anyone through on a friendly nod. Lanyards come back at the end of the visit. If a host is unreachable and you need to park a visitor in the meeting pod, it unlocks with the code below.

badge for yahif-bahaf: bdg-XUBUM-7